## Configuration

The Stallwatch occupancy feed polls each garage controller every 30 seconds. Set FEED_INTERVAL and GARAGE_IDS in feed.env before restarting the collector. The upstream controller API requires an auth credential, which must be present or the collector exits immediately. Add that line to feed.env directly after GARAGE_IDS:

sealed setting: LEDGER_TOKEN20=6148d35bbb480b0ab79e

# InkLedger Environments

InkLedger, our PDF invoice renderer, runs in three environments: dev, staging, and production. Each environment has its own font cache, template bucket, and render queue. New team members should verify staging parity before promoting any template change. Please read each setting carefully before editing anything. The staging environment currently uses the following configuration values.

deployment values, yadup-tajof:
oliath:
  log_level: debug
  metrics_host: metrics.oliath.zemvarlabs.internal
  pool_size: 4

Memo — Heads of Department

Re: Drayle Works capacity

Decision pending on adding a third shift at the Drayle Works line versus outsourcing to Kempval Fabrication. Costings due Friday. No hiring commitments until then. Keep this off the floor; staff briefings follow the final call. The underlying plan is noted below.

management briefing: The pricing group signed off on a budget of $40.7 million for Project Holath. The renewal with Holethax Holdings closes at $35.8 million a year, 63 percent above the last contract.

Team,

Following Monday's review, we have decided to hedge 70% of projected Q3 receivables in the Aldoran market, using forward contracts rather than options, given the premium costs quoted. The remaining 30% stays unhedged to preserve upside if the velmark strengthens as Treasury expects. Please update the exposure model accordingly and flag any contracts settling outside the hedged window. Settlement mechanics are unchanged. The strategic context informing this split is summarized immediately below.

board note of tawip-fajop: Lamwynix Holdings is in early talks to buy Tammirax Works for about $473.8 million. The Istax launch date is November 23, and nothing goes to the press before then. Legal wants the Aldielek Partners term sheet countersigned before May 19.